>>76295184Incoming health consequences (prediabetes levels) finally kicked my ass into gear
Started with short daily walks and cutting out all fast food junk food and liquid calories. That was a huge change right there, then a couple months in I set 1800cal a day, 150+ protein goals, and added lifting, increased cardio, was losing 20 lbs a month at first and with the same eating habits it's down to 8-10 lbs a month now
